reducible (comparative more reducible, superlative most reducible)
- Capable of being reduced.
- (mathematics, of a polynomial) Able to be factored into polynomials of lower degree, as x2 − 1.
- (mathematics, of an integer) Able to be factored into smaller integers; composite.
- (topology, of a manifold) Containing a sphere of codimension 1 that is not the boundary of a ball.
